They make cell phone boosters, but they’re not cheap at $500 dollars. Sometimes cell carriers will lease them if you talk to customer service.

One day I’m sure starlink will be more accessible too.

I’m sure in a few years you won’t have to break the bank to find options.


Tried the booster. My cell phone carrier did begrudgingly give me one. Of course it didn’t work. I even tried it at my Brother’s house and at a neighbor’s, thinking I could get a better signal. Turns out the device only boost the signal, but first you have to have a signal to boost.

Starlink is not in my area yet, and I am not impressed with the reviews or the cost. We have more people moving out here everyday, I am sure they will bring progress with them.
